Thermo Fisher Scientific · Thermo Fisher Scientific UBXN1 Polyclonal Antibody

Applications

Western Blot (WB)

  • Tested Dilution: 1:2,000–1:10,000

Immunoprecipitation (IP)

  • Tested Dilution: 2–10 µg/mg lysate

Product Specifications

항목 내용
Host / Isotype Rabbit / IgG
Class Polyclonal
Type Antibody
Immunogen Region between residue 50 and 100 of Human UBX Domain Protein 1
Conjugate Unconjugated
Form Liquid
Concentration 0.20 mg/mL
Storage Conditions 4°C
Shipping Conditions Wet ice

Target Information

UBXN1 is a ubiquitin-binding protein involved in the modulation of the innate immune response. It inhibits both the RIG-I-like receptors (RLR) and NF-kappa-B pathways. Upon viral infection, UBXN1 is induced and recruited to the RLR component MAVS, where it interferes with MAVS oligomerization and disrupts the MAVS/TRAF3/TRAF6 signalosome.
It also interferes with TNFα-triggered NF-kappa-B signaling by interacting with cellular inhibitors of apoptosis proteins (cIAPs), preventing their recruitment to TNFR1. Additionally, it associates with CUL1 to inhibit NF-kappa-B inhibitor alpha (NFKBIA) degradation, maintaining NF-kappa-B in its inactive state.
UBXN1 interacts with the BRCA1-BARD1 heterodimer, regulating its E3 ubiquitin-protein ligase activity by binding Lys-6–linked polyubiquitin chains. It is also a component of a complex coupling deglycosylation and proteasome-mediated degradation of misfolded proteins in the endoplasmic reticulum.
